The Cross-Lane

I have journey all the way
Through a long narrow lane
Seeing I am all alone
It keeps me focus to reach the end.

Then ahead another lane crossed
And you too walk on that lane.

We head on the cross-lane junction 
And linger in dumb words:

Are we to halt or stare
Or by luck we head on a lane?
What if we retrace our lane behind?
Yet we crossed the junction 
And still it’s always a cross-lane!
